The Chief Judge of the Federal High Court (FHC), Justice John Tsoho, says the court will commence its 2023 annual vacation on July 24.
Justice Tsoho stated this today in a statement made available by Dr Catherine Oby-Christopher, the Federal High Courts Assistant Director of Information, in Abuja.
The CJ said that the vacation, which would begin on Monday, July 24, would end on Friday, September 15th.
According to the statement, consequently, the litigating public will be at liberty to approach only the selected functional courts located nearest to them; Abuja, Lagos and Port-Harcourt.
